Welcome to Masjid-Al-Huda
At Masjid-Al-Huda, we are a vibrant and diverse community of Muslims dedicated to promoting the values of faith, compassion, and service. Our mission is to provide a welcoming and inclusive space for people of all backgrounds to come together, pray, learn, and grow.
Faith
We are committed to upholding the principles of Islam and promoting a deep understanding of our faith.
Compassion
We believe in showing kindness, empathy, and respect to all people, regardless of their background or beliefs.
Service
We are dedicated to serving our community and making a positive impact on the world around us.
Inclusivity
We welcome people of all backgrounds and beliefs, striving to create a sense of belonging and unity among our members
Adhaan Timetable
Our History
Established in 1997, Masjid-Al-Huda has been a cornerstone of the Muslim community for over two decades. Our humble beginnings have given way to a thriving institution that serves as a hub for spiritual growth, education, and community service.






Our Vision
We envision a community that is united in its pursuit of spiritual excellence, social responsibility, and interfaith understanding. Our goal is to foster a culture of compassion, empathy, and inclusivity, where everyone feels valued, respected, and empowered to make a positive impact.
Join Our Community
We invite you to join our community and experience the warmth and spirit of Masjid-Al-Huda. Whether you are a Muslim or simply interested in learning more about our faith and community, we welcome you with open arms.
Our Most Popular Courses

Full-Time Hifdh with Academics
The Full-Time Hifdh with Academics program is a comprehensive course designed to provide students the opportunity to memorize the entire Quran and strengthen their Islamic knowledge, combined with a rigorous academic education.

Evening Quran Hifdh Program
Our Evening Quran Hifdh Program is designed for students who wish to memorize the Holy Quran. This comprehensive program combines Quranic memorization with Islamic Studies, providing a well-rounded Islamic education.

Islamic Studies with Academics
At our Islamic High School Program, we believe in providing a balanced and comprehensive learning experience that nurtures both the intellectual and spiritual growth of students. Designed to meet the demands of modern education while keeping Islamic values at the heart of the curriculum, this program is your pathway to a bright academic future and a deeper connection with your faith.

Program Overview
- This unique program runs daily from 8:30 AM to 4:30 PM at Masjid-Al-Huda, offering a structured and enriching learning experience for students.
- In the morning sessions, we focus on core academic subjects, offering a strong foundation in subjects such as Mathematics, Science, English, Social Studies, and more.
- In the afternoon sessions, students delve into Islamic Studies, which includes subjects such as Arabic Language, Tafseer (Quranic exegesis), Dua (supplications), Hadith (teachings of Prophet Muhammad), and Fiqh (Islamic jurisprudence). These lessons are aimed at deepening the student’s understanding of their faith and developing a solid foundation in Islamic knowledge.
Why Choose Our Program?
- BC Qualified Tutors We have a team of dedicated and highly qualified teachers who specialize in both academic and Islamic education. Our tutors are committed to providing personalized attention and support to each student to ensure their success.
- Flexible Online Learning Study from the flexibility of a Provincial Online Learning School (POLS) while still receiving the same quality of education as traditional in-person classes. We offer a seamless learning experience, complete with one-on-one tutoring sessions.
- Holistic Education Our program is carefully designed to ensure that students excel in both their academic studies and their spiritual knowledge. By combining a rigorous academic curriculum with Islamic teachings, students grow in both their worldly education and religious practice.
- Structured Daily Schedule The program follows a structured daily schedule from 8:30 AM to 4:30 PM, allowing students to maintain a balanced routine. Each session is designed to keep students engaged and motivated throughout the day, ensuring they receive the full benefits of their education.
- Accredited by BC Ministry of Education All students enrolled in our program are required to register with a Provincial Online Learning School (POLS), ensuring that they receive an accredited, recognized academic education that meets educational standards. This certification can open doors to further academic opportunities and achievements.
Be in Demand with Our Professional Training
Lorem ipsum dolor sit amet, consectetur adipiscing elit. Duis ac eros ut dui.

Click edit button to change this text.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ut elit tellus, luctus nec ullamcorper mattis, pulvinar dapibus leo.
Click edit button to change this text.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ut elit tellus, luctus nec ullamcorper mattis, pulvinar dapibus leo.
Click edit button to change this text. Lorem ipsum dolor sit amet, consectetur adipiscing elit. Ut elit tellus, luctus nec ullamcorper mattis, pulvinar dapibus leo.